How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Franklin?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Franklin Studio Apartments | $871 | $450 | $925 |
Franklin 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,045 | $475 | $1,950 |
Franklin 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,118 | $565 | $1,702 |
Franklin 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,257 | $840 | $1,863 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Franklin
How much are Studio apartments in Franklin?
There are currently 8 Studio Apartments in Franklin with rent ranges from $450 to $925 with an average price of $871.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Franklin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Franklin ranges from $475 to $1,950 with an average monthly rent of $1,045.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Franklin c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Franklin range from $565 to $1,702.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,118.
How expensive are Franklin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 12 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Franklin on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$840 to $1,863 - averaging $1,257 for the location.
